Previous Topic: CLIST Variables That OPSCMD Creates

Next Topic: OPSDELV Command Processor—Delete Global Variables

OPSCMD Return Codes

OPSCMD generates the following return codes:

Return Code

Message Number

Message Text

0

OPS1100

COMMAND EXECUTION SUCCESSFUL

0

n/a

NO REPLY COMMAND OUTPUT

4

OPS1101

COMMAND GENERATED NO OUTPUT

8

OPS1102

OUTPUT RETRIEVAL MECHANISM DOWN

12

OPS1103

NO MVS/JES/VM COMMAND ENTERED

16

OPS1104

MVS/JES/VM CMD LENGTH EXCEEDS MAXIMUM

20

OPS1105

MVS/JES/VM CMD OUTPUT BUF OVERFLOW

24

OPS1106

VM COMMAND INVALID - MVS NOT UNDER VM

28

OPS1107

AUTHORIZATION CHECK FAILED

32

OPS1108

NO JES3 COMMAND OUTPUT ON JES3 LOCALS

36

OPS1109

INVALID KEYWORD COMBINATION ENTERED

40

OPS1110

INVALID LOCAL/REMOTE SYSTEM ID

44

OPS1111

SYSTEM ID IS NOT ACTIVE

48

OPS1112

COMMANDS DISABLED AT THIS TIME

52

n/a

SOME TYPE OF SYSTEM NOT ACTIVE

56

n/a

SOME TYPE OF THING NOT FOUND

60

OPS1115

SOME TYPE OF ERROR OCCURRED

64

OPS1116

PRODUCT MUST BE ACTIVE TO USE COMMAND

88

OPS1122

TSO/E IS NOT INSTALLED

92

OPS1123

COMMAND NOT ISSUED WITH AUTHORIZATION

96

OPS1124

NO CNSLS AVAILABLE FOR CMD OUT RETRIEVAL

100

OPS1125

NO CONSOLES OF THE CORRECT TYPE EXIST

104

OPS1126

MAIN PRODUCT ADDRESS SPACE TERMINATED

108

OPS1127

MULTI-SYSTEM FACILITY NOT INSTALLED

112

OPS1128

MULTI-SYSTEM FACILITY NOT ACTIVE

120

OPS1130

MULTIPLE IMS IDS MISSING IMSPLEX KEYWORD

124

OPS1131

HOST SYSTEM INACTIVE

128

OPS1132

CONSOLE CONTROL BLOCK TAG CHECK

132

OPS1133

MESSAGE QUEUE SEND ERROR

136

OPS1134

MESSAGE QUEUE RECEIVE ERROR

160

OPS1140

CONSOLE CONTROL BLOCK ENABLE FAILED

164

OPS1141

CONSOLE BLOCK RELEASE LOGIC ERROR

172

OPS1143

COMMAND FUNCTION AREA GET/FREE FAILED

176

OPS1144

COMMAND OUTPUT BUFFER GET/FREE FAILED

180

OPS1145

COMMAND OUTPUT QUEUE GET/FREE FAILED

184

OPS1146

ABEND FAILURE IN USER EXIT

186

OPS1146

ABEND FAILURE IN FUNCTION ROUTINE

188

OPS1147

MGCR (SVC 34) FAILURE

189

OPS1147

MGCRE (SVC 34) FAILURE

190

OPS1153

CONVCON FAILURE

200

OPS1150

COMMAND SCAN AREA ALLOCATION FAILED

204

OPS1151

COMMAND SCAN AREA RELEASE FAILED

216

OPS1154

INVALID COMMAND BUFFER FORMAT

220

OPS1155

MASTER CONTROL BLOCK ERROR

224

OPS1156

IKJSCAN ERROR

240

OPS1160

CLIST VARIABLE ACCESS ERROR

244

OPS1161

WORD TOKENIZATION ERROR

248

OPS1162

SYSOUTTRAP CONVERSION ERROR

252

OPS1164

COMMAND BUFFER PARSE ERROR

253

OPS1183

KEYWORD NOT SUPPORTED IN CURRENT MVS LEVEL

254

OPS1184

INVALID CONSOLE ID SPECIFIED

255

OPS1153

NAME AND ID ARE MUTUALLY EXCLUSIVE

256

OPS4363

KEYWORD NOT VALID IN THIS ENVIRONMENT

Type 2 messages and commands utilize a specialized API to communicate with the IMSPLEX manager, and therefore are exposed to a new series of return and reason codes unique to conditions within the API.

Return and reason codes generated by this API have a distinctive format, where both return and reason codes are represented as:

X’nnnnnnnn

For example, X'01000010'/X'00004004' is defined in the IBM documentation as CSLSRG00 could not be loaded, which indicates that the two required IMS modules are not available to CA OPS/MVS processing.

Note: The new series of type 2 return and reason codes are produced by IBM code, and documented in the IBM manual IMS V10 System Programming API Reference manual number SC18-9967-00, which is applicable to IMS version 10. Errors associated with API registration can be found under the section CSLSCREG Return and Reason Codes, and those with API dialog under CSLOMI Return and Reason Codes.